Default How do I kill gnat eggs in indoor soil, organically?

You don't need to make it complicated. Just get your little can, or jar of
cinnamon and sprinkle it on the soil. Done deal, real easy. You need to put
that watering can away for awhile, that's one of the big reasons you have
them, they are fungus gnats.
